More Details About the Sahara 97122 Meteorite
The Sahara 97122 meteorite was discovered in 1997. It was recovered in the Sahara Desert . It has a mass of 176 grams.
Sahara 97122 is considered a “Valid” meteorite. “Valid” meteorites are typical meteorites with average weathering, while “relict” meteorites are those that have been extremely altered, either due to weathering over time or human intervention.
Sahara 97122’s official classification is EH3. The “EH3” classification refers to an enstatite chondrite from the high-iron EH group, identified as petrologic type 3, known for its small chondrules and a composition rich in silicon-bearing metal. Characterized by a highly reduced mineral assemblage, including unique minerals like niningerite and perryite, these meteorites exhibit abundant chondrules, minimal water alteration, and unequilibrated mineral structures, including distinct low-calcium pyroxene grains.
The Sahara 97122 meteorite is a “Found” meteorite. Meteorites are classified as “falls” if they were observed falling and recovered, while “finds” are those discovered later, often weathered by longer exposure to Earth’s environment and without a record of being seen as they fell.
